WebFlipper teeth typically cost between $300-$500. However, the cost is dependent on the number of teeth you replace using the flipper and the materials used. Moreover, you may also incur additional charges for periodic adjustments and have the flipper tooth repaired. Conclusion. A flipper tooth is a cost-effective, temporary prosthetic tooth ... These dentures consist of a retainer … how many escort cosworths were madeWebJan 9, 2024 · According to the Dental Implant Cost Guide, your dental flipper will cost you anywhere from $300 to $500. However, the overall cost depends on the materials your dentist uses and how many teeth you need to replace. Your dental office will be able to let you know how much you can expect to pay.
